Transaction 353059bc120b68606666bb880f88fcd7e9bbd63621f9adca16c9fd775ce68815

block
42679e9704f67835a7376e1139eb2a151a97b6ddfd3b80b86a485028ab10c0ee

2 Inputs

3 Outputs